Transaction 8983afe5a772f5675c5ee95c0924c2161c56294cb091d1a1f75affad68621bcf

2 Input
2 Outputs
  • 8983afe5a772f5675c5ee95c0924c2161c56294cb091d1a1f75affad68621bcf:0
  • value  12215986
    address  3K4fSRv9p5UuDKHxALPLfKFmBBvwrUvaVg
  • 8983afe5a772f5675c5ee95c0924c2161c56294cb091d1a1f75affad68621bcf:1
  • value  1865908
    address  1FEhHEfFhK2Sy8gbc9kNm6gBMmyjxRm5i1